Limited information is available on the composition of the combined jackfruit processing waste stream. Thus, the present study evaluates the physicochemical and lignocellulosic properties of jackfruit processing waste obtained from local markets and prepared with equal proportions of peel, rind, fibrous rags, and core. Proximate analysis revealed moisture, ash, crude protein, crude fat, crude fibre, and available carbohydrate contents of 8.18 ± 0.28, 4.18 ± 0.24, 8.50 ± 0.08, 3.10 ± 0.18, 13.50 ± 0.18, and 62.54 g/100 g, respectively. The lignocellulosic material was characterized by the cellulose, hemicellulose, and lignin contents of 23.35 ± 0.68, 25.50 ± 0.72, and 18.32 ± 0.62 g/100 g, respectively. The measured values of neutral detergent fibre (NDF), acid detergent fibre (ADF), and acid detergent lignin (ADL) were 67.17 ± 1.17, 41.67 ± 0.92, and 18.32 ± 0.62 g/100 g, respectively. The maximum theoretical ethanol yield was calculated at 28.06 g per 100 g dry biomass or approximately 35.56 mL ethanol per 100 g biomass based on the structural carbohydrate composition. The results indicate that jackfruit processing waste contains large amounts of carbohydrate-rich biomass fractions and provide baseline compositional data for future studies on biomass conversion and resource recovery. The performance of this feedstock in bioconversion processes requires further experimental investigation.
